EQA Powertrain Options and Performance Figures
The EQA typically offers various powertrain configurations, with the most common being front-wheel-drive (e.g., EQA 250) and all-wheel-drive (e.g., EQA 300 4MATIC, EQA 350 4MATIC) options in different markets. These models provide a smooth, near-silent driving experience with instant torque delivery – a hallmark of electric vehicles.
A typical EQA equipped with a battery around 66.5 kWh (net) would offer performance figures like these:
| Specification | EQA 250 | EQA 300 4MATIC | EQE 350+ |
|---|---|---|---|
| Motor Configuration | Single Motor (FWD) | Dual Motor (AWD) | Single Motor (RWD) |
| Horsepower (approx.) | 190 hp | 228 hp | 292 hp |
| Torque (approx.) | 288 lb-ft | 447 lb-ft | 417 lb-ft |
| Battery Capacity (net, approx.) | 66.5 kWh | 66.5 kWh | 90.6 kWh |
| 0-60 mph Acceleration (approx.) | 8.9 seconds | 7.6 seconds | 6.2 seconds |
| Top Speed (approx.) | 160 km/h (99 mph) | 160 km/h (99 mph) | 210 km/h (130 mph) |
| WLTP Range (approx.) | 480 km (298 miles) | 460 km (286 miles) | 660 km (410 miles) |
As you can see, even the base EQA provides brisk acceleration thanks to the instant torque. The 4MATIC all-wheel-drive variants offer enhanced traction and even more spirited acceleration, making them a compelling option for those who want a bit more oomph and confidence in various driving conditions.

EQE Powertrain Options and Performance Figures
The EQE lineup offers a range of powertrain options, from efficient rear-wheel-drive models to powerful all-wheel-drive AMG variants. A core model, often seen as a benchmark, is the EQE 350+. This model, and others like the EQE 350 4MATIC, showcase the EQE’s ability to deliver substantial power and impressive range, often with larger battery packs than the EQA.
Considering a battery around 90.6 kWh (net) for models like the EQE 350+ and EQE 350 4MATIC:
| Specification | EQE 350+ | EQE 350 4MATIC | EQE 500 4MATIC |
|---|---|---|---|
| Motor Configuration | Single Motor (RWD) | Dual Motor (AWD) | Dual Motor (AWD) |
| Horsepower (approx.) | 292 hp | 292 hp | 402 hp |
| Torque (approx.) | 417 lb-ft | 568 lb-ft | 633 lb-ft |
| Battery Capacity (net, approx.) | 90.6 kWh | 90.6 kWh | 90.6 kWh |
| 0-60 mph Acceleration (approx.) | 6.2 seconds | 5.4 seconds | 4.4 seconds |
| Top Speed (approx.) | 210 km/h (130 mph) | 210 km/h (130 mph) | 210 km/h (130 mph) |
| WLTP Range (approx.) | 660 km (410 miles) | 654 km (406 miles) | 639 km (397 miles) |
The performance figures for the EQE are significantly higher than those of the EQA, reflecting its positioning as a more performance-oriented luxury sedan. The dual-motor 4MATIC versions offer a potent blend of power and traction, while even the single-motor variant is impressively quick.

EQA vs. EQE: A Direct Performance Comparison
When directly comparing the EQA and EQE, it’s clear they operate in different performance universes, primarily due to their size, intended use, and technological underpinnings. Let’s summarize the key performance differences:
| Performance Metric | Typical EQA | Typical EQE (e.g., 350+) | Notable Difference |
|---|---|---|---|
| Class: | Compact Electric SUV | Executive Electric Sedan | Size and segment |
| 0-60 mph: | ~7.0 – 9.0 seconds | ~6.0 – 6.5 seconds (for 350+) | EQE is significantly quicker off the line and in brisk acceleration. |
| Horsepower: | ~190 – 230 hp | ~290 hp (for 350+) | EQE offers a higher baseline horsepower. |
| Torque: | ~290 – 450 lb-ft | ~417 lb-ft (for 350+) | While both have instant torque, 4MATIC EQE models far exceed EQA torque. |
| Battery Capacity (Net): | ~66.5 kWh | ~90.6 kWh | EQE has a substantially larger battery, enabling longer range and sustained performance. |
| Top Speed: | Limited to ~160 km/h (100 mph) | Limited to ~210 km/h (130 mph) | EQE has a higher electronically limited top speed. |
| Range (WLTP): | ~460 – 480 km (286 – 298 miles) | ~650 – 660 km (404 – 410 miles) | EQE offers considerably more range due to its larger battery and aerodynamic design. |
The data clearly shows that the EQE is positioned as a higher-performance vehicle with greater power reserves, faster acceleration, a higher top speed, and a significantly longer driving range compared to the EQA. This is a deliberate separation to cater to different customer needs and price points within the Mercedes-Benz electric portfolio.

The EQA Driving Experience
The EQA is designed to be nimble and engaging. Its shorter wheelbase and more compact dimensions make it feel agile in tight spaces and responsive to steering inputs. The suspension is tuned to offer a good balance between comfort for daily commuting and enough firmness to avoid feeling wallowy during spirited driving. The instant torque of the electric motor makes pulling away from lights or making quick lane changes feel effortless and fun.
The EQE Driving Experience
The EQE is all about refined power and serene composure. Its longer wheelbase and sophisticated chassis provide exceptional stability, especially at higher speeds. The ride is typically smoother and more composed than in the EQA, soaking up imperfections in the road with ease. While it’s a larger vehicle, the available powerful motors and precise steering (especially with optional rear-axle steering) can make it feel surprisingly agile for its size. The focus here is on effortless progress and a sense of calm luxury, even when accelerating rapidly.
